Overview

A total of 1,134 households are located in Remsen-Union Community School District area. Among them, 397 households have children under the age of 18. The average family size is 3.01 people. The total number of children in the region is 932 and 764 children are attending schools including pre-K, K-12 schools, and colleges/graduate schools.
2% (64) of residents are non-citizens and 2% (66) of residents speak a language other than English at home.

Employment Statistics

2,252 residents are over the age of 16 and 1,671 people are in labor force. Among them, 1,671 people are in civilian labor force and 0 are in armed labor force. 1,663 people are employed and the unemployment rate is 0.50%.

Average Income and Health Insurance

The average household income is $86,813 for the 1,134 households in Remsen-Union Community School District area, Iowa. The average income of a single worker is $40,758. 2,782 people have a health insurance and the health insurance coverage rate is 95.37%.

Housing

There are 1,207 housing units in Remsen-Union Community School District area, Iowa with 1,134 units (93.95%) occupied. 899 houses (79.28%) are occupied by owner and 235 houses (20.72%) are rented. The average housing value is $159,800 and the average rental cost is $600. 13 houses (1.08%) were newly built in 2014 or later and 486 houses (40.27%) were built in 1949 or earlier.
